The Role This is an exciting opportunity to join Broadacres, working in partnership with North Yorkshire Council to deliver the LIFE contract which stands for Living Independently for Everyone. We are more than doubling the number of people we support over the coming years. You can be part of this, joining a growing support service that helps people with mental health needs and multiple disadvantages to live independently, build resilience and move towards a more stable future.
As part of the LIFE contract, you will play a key role in supporting people to sustain tenancies, prevent homelessness, develop practical life skills and access the right support at the right time. This role will commence on 1st October 2026 when the new service launches. This role goes beyond delivering high-quality support. You'll also provide guidance and coaching to colleagues, support quality assurance activities, and act as a source of expertise for complex customer cases.
Explain the Role You'll act as a Key Worker, helping customers develop the skills, confidence and resilience needed to sustain their independence. Alongside this, you'll work closely with Support Workers and Team Leaders, offering advice on complex cases, conducting quality checks and audits, and contributing to continuous service improvement.
Key Responsibilities Deliver person-centred support to customers experiencing multiple disadvantage. Act as a Key Worker, developing and reviewing support plans and risk assessments. Provide guidance, advice and practical support to colleagues on complex customer cases. Promote safeguarding, wellbeing and risk management best practice. Support customers through crisis situations and facilitate appropriate interventions. Conduct quality checks and audits to ensure high service standards.
Support continuous improvement across the service and promote best practice. Facilitate customer meetings, reviews and multi-agency partnership working. Organise and facilitate customer drop-in sessions and engagement activities. Deputy for Team Leaders when required. Maintain accurate records, reports and compliance documentation. Promote customer independence, engagement and successful move-on outcomes. About You We are looking for people who are compassionate, resilient and committed to making a positive difference to individuals facing a range of challenges, including homelessness, substance misuse, autism, mild learning disabilities and complex needs.
You'll be confident working independently while also supporting and mentoring colleagues. You'll bring excellent communication skills, sound judgement and the ability to manage challenging situations with professionalism and empathy. As someone who thrives in a customer-focused environment, you'll be committed to delivering high-quality services while continually looking for ways to improve outcomes for both customers and colleagues. Essential Qualifications & Experience Substantial experience supporting customers experiencing multiple disadvantage.
Level 3 Health & Social Care qualification (or equivalent). Strong written and verbal communication skills. Excellent interpersonal and relationship-building abilities. Strong organisational skills with the ability to prioritise competing demands.
Experience of problem-solving and managing complex customer situations. Good understanding of safeguarding and best practice when supporting vulnerable customers. Confident IT user with experience of maintaining accurate digital records. Full UK driving licence and access to a vehicle. Ability to work flexibly, including evenings, weekends and bank holidays. Willingness to participate in an out-of-hours on-call rota.
